How to Make Crunchwrap Supreme
Ingredients
- 1 large flour tortilla
- 1/2 pound ground beef (or chicken or turkey)
- 1 packet taco seasoning
- 1 cup Doritos (or other tortilla chips), crushed
- 1 cup shredded lettuce
- 1/2 cup diced tomatoes
- 1 cup shredded cheese (cheddar or Mexican blend)
- 1/4 cup sour cream
- Olive oil or cooking spray
Directions
- In a skillet, cook the ground beef over medium heat until browned. Drain the excess fat. Stir in the taco seasoning and water as directed on the package. Simmer for a few minutes to let the flavors blend.
- Place the large flour tortilla on a flat surface. In the center, layer some of the seasoned beef, crushed Doritos, shredded lettuce, diced tomatoes, shredded cheese, and a dollop of sour cream.
- Fold the edges of the tortilla towards the center to create a hexagonal shape, making sure to enclose the filling inside.
- Heat a skillet over medium heat and lightly coat it with olive oil or cooking spray. Place the Crunchwrap seam side down in the skillet. Cook for about 3-4 minutes until golden brown, then flip it and cook the other side until it is also golden and crispy.
- Remove from the skillet, cut in half, and serve warm.
How to Serve Crunchwrap Supreme
Serve your Crunchwrap Supreme hot and fresh out of the skillet. You can pair it with a side of salsa, guacamole, or your favorite dipping sauce. Chopped cilantro or jalapeño slices can also add an extra kick if you like!
How to Store Crunchwrap Supreme
To store any leftovers, wrap the Crunchwrap in aluminum foil or place it in an airtight container. Keep it in the refrigerator for up to 2-3 days. When you are ready to eat, reheat it in a skillet for a few minutes until warmed through.
Tips to Make Crunchwrap Supreme
- Make it vegetarian by swapping the meat for beans or extra vegetables.
- Use different chips for variety; nacho cheese or cool ranch Doritos work great too!
- Don’t overfill the tortilla to make folding easier and prevent spills.
- Experiment with different cheese types for added flavor.
- If you want a bit of heat, add some diced jalapeños to your filling.
Variation
You can create a breakfast version of the Crunchwrap Supreme by adding scrambled eggs and breakfast sausage or bacon (but make sure to avoid pork options if necessary). Substitute your favorite veggies such as bell peppers or onions for a unique twist.
FAQs
1. Can I prepare the filling ahead of time?
Yes, you can cook the ground beef and mix in the seasoning ahead of time. Just store it in the fridge for a quick assembly later.
2. Can I freeze Crunchwrap Supremes?
Yes, you can freeze them after assembling but before cooking. Wrap them t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il. When ready to eat, thaw in the fridge overnight and then cook as directed.
3. What can I use instead of flour tortillas?
You can use corn tortillas or whole wheat tortillas as alternatives. Just keep in mind that the texture might change slightly.
